Zac Efronto get into tip-top shape for his role as famed pro wrestler Kevin Von Erich, in the biopic, The Iron Claw. Rocking long brown hair and a grey tank top and jean cut-off shorts, Zac showed off his beefed-up arms and frame to resemble the wrestling champ's frame—as he stepped out of his trailer.

Also lined up to star in the movie are actors Jeremy Allen WhiteLily James, and Harris DickinsonThe Iron Claw follows the true story of the Von Erich family, a dynasty of wrestlers who took the sport by storm across three generations.

The High School Musical alum recently opened up about his "bulking" journey for the role, sharing that he took an entirely different approach than when he was preparing for 2017's Baywatch, the main being not to overtrain, something he did for his role on the reboot..

"Something about that experience burned me out," he told Men's Health. "I had a really hard time recentering."
